AMI is the governance token of Amnis, a DAO on the Aptos blockchain. Amnis issues amAPT and stAPT, liquid staking tokens representing staked APT in its stake pool.

It powers licensed payment infrastructure including card issuing, stablecoin settlement, and on/off-ramp services. The token also supports merchant incentives, user rewards, staking, and community governance.
